Job Title: Medical Virtual Assistant
Position Type: Full-time
Work Hours: 9:00 AM – 6:00 PM Eastern Time (EST) with 1-hour unpaid lunch
Work Days: Monday – Friday
Salary: $5 – $6 per hour
Workplace: Remote
Preferred Location: Philippines

About the CompanyJoin a well-established primary care family medicine practice with a few locations in New York dedicated to delivering compassionate, high-quality patient care. This is an excellent opportunity to become part of a collaborative healthcare team that values professionalism, efficiency, and exceptional patient service.

Key Responsibilities (Top Priorities)

  • Handle inbound patient calls, schedule appointments, and manage walk-in requests
  • Process and manage prior authorizations
  • Call patients with lab results (providers write down what needs to be communicated)

Additional Responsibilities

  • Process medical records requests and maintain accurate patient records
  • Process incoming faxes and attach documents to patient charts
  • Verify patient insurance eligibility and benefits
  • Provide billing support
  • Perform general administrative support (across all locations)
  • Assist with medication refill requests
  • Conduct patient follow-up calls and respond to patient inquiries

Requirements

  • At least 1 year of experience as a Medical Virtual Assistant in a healthcare setting, with hands-on experience in front desk, medical administration, or patient coordination.
  • At least 1 year of hands-on experience processing and managing prior authorizations
  • Hands-on experience with insurance verification, medication refills/requests, patient records management, and lab result callbacks
  • Strong English communication skills with clear, easy-to-understand spoken English, particularly when communicating with elderly patients
  • Excellent patient service and phone handling skills
  • Proactive, detail-oriented, organized, and able to work independently with minimal supervision
  • Experience with AdvancedMD EHR (preferred)
  • Experience working in a primary care or family medicine practice (preferred)
  • Spanish-English bilingual skills (is a plus)
